Averages are historical funding over the window shown. A current rate near the 7-day average may indicate the spread has persisted; a rate far above it is usually a short-lived spike. OI and volume are the smaller (binding) leg of the best pair — the ceiling on tradeable size.

How ZM funding arbitrage works

Funding arbitrage combines opposing positions on two venues — long the one paying the most negative funding, short the one paying the most positive — to reduce directional exposure and capture the difference between their funding payments. Fees, slippage, basis divergence and liquidation risk can reduce the result. See the methodology for how it is measured and the guide for the full walkthrough.
